The program’Magaly TV, the firm’ presented a new report on the controversy surrounding Luciana Fuster and her business in Gamarra . The ex Miss Grand International has been accused of marketing clothing from foreign brands such as Shein, Temu and AliExpress but offer them as Peruvian products. This scandal has generated intense criticism on social networks and put the model back in the center of media attention.
Luciana Fuster’s store covered the name of the model of her Gamarra business
In order to investigate the allegations, a program team led by Magaly Medina visited Luciana Fuster’s stand in Gamarra . During their visit, they discovered that the name of the establishment had been covered with black bags. This change raised eyebrows, as the model’s name previously featured prominently in the business.
According to what was stated in the report, this apparent attempt to hide its connection with the business could be related to the strong criticism it has received following complaints about the origin of the products. However, so far, Luciana Fuster has not issued public statements in this regard.
The controversy began days ago, when social media users reported that garments purchased at Luciana Fuster’s stand carried labels from international brands, such as Shein, despite being presented as local products. These accusations generated outrage among the model’s clients and followers, who expected that the products offered had a Peruvian origin.

Does Luciana Fuster sell AliExpress accessories and clothing?
In the last broadcast of ‘America Today’, a report was presented that revealed some of these discoveries. In the video, it was shown how the bags in Luciana Fuster’s store matched products from AliExpress, adding to previous allegations that her clothing and accessories came from websites such as Shein and Temu.
“And this hoop wallet, in silver, pearl, green and black, at 90 soles. And on AliExpress, a very similar model, at 47.70 soles. And let’s go with one more: this night out wallet, in fuchsia and gold colors, at 90 soles. And this one we found, almost at the same price, from AliExpress at 88 soles,” they commented in the report.
